SELECT with a Replace()

前端 未结 8 1034
执念已碎
执念已碎 2021-01-31 09:03

I have a table of names and addresses, which includes a postcode column. I want to strip the spaces from the postcodes and select any that match a particular pattern. I\'m tryin

8条回答
  •  天涯浪人
    2021-01-31 09:39

    SELECT *
    FROM Contacts
    WHERE ContactId IN
        (SELECT a.ContactID
        FROM
            (SELECT ContactId, Replace(Postcode, ' ', '') AS P
            FROM Contacts
            WHERE Postcode LIKE '%N%W%1%0%1%') a
        WHERE a.P LIKE 'NW101%')
    

提交回复
热议问题